Department of Employment and Labour to host Employer Seminar and Community Outreach event in Northern Cape Province
10 February 2025

The Department of Employment and Labour is inviting employers from all sectors in Northern Cape Province to an Employer Seminar in Upington which will take place on Friday, 14 February 2025.

At the seminar, employers from various sectors will learn about the importance of complying with various labour laws and their regulations including the Unemployment Insurance Act, the National Minimum Wage Act (NMWA), the Compensation for Occupational Injuries and Diseases (COID) Act, and other Labour laws. Furthermore, employers will receive an update on the Unemployment Insurance Fund's (UIF) Follow-the-Money Project, as well as Risk and Anti-Fraud Management activities within the Department and its entities.

Technical experts from the UIF and other branches of the Department will be available to assist employers with any challenges they might be experiencing.
